Any strong aspects near a full or new moon get pulled into the lunation energy and in this case its Mercury conjunct the North node in Cancer.

The nodes are not planets but a point where the orbit of the moon intersects the ecliptic. These points are highly karmic with the north node being of the nature of Jupiter and the south node of Saturn.

This is therefore a positive aspect and it happens at 17 degrees Cancer, which could explain my positive mood right now although it is on almost the exact degree of my Saturn which is having it's opposition this year, so anything could happen and probably will seeing it is one of my full moons as well in Sagittarius tomorrow.

Technically I should get some important news or have some sort of positive happening that is of a destiny nature with this aspect, as should anyone with Sun or moon or Asc or other important planet or point on that degree.

It is also an important and positive aspect for Virgos and Geminis , Cancerians too, for all of the above.

The Gemini, Virgo and Cancerian influence is amplified by Mercury's trine to Neptune in Pisces adding to the spiritual or "other worldly nature of the Nodal aspect, which has overtones of a past life influence that could emerge during the full moon in the next two days.

This aspect is especially positive for Pisceans, and overall it is an aspect of great intuition and right brained thinking, as well as carrying a wealth of creativity in our thinking processes.

Anyone can tune into this energy as the aspects are never always confined to specific signs which is why sunsign astrology is never fully accurate.

We are all made up of all the signs in fact.
